Transaction 2189958e6a993e4f44fa23711b185bf3404daf72a5a243e95ad0208cfc596439

1 Input
2 Outputs
  • 2189958e6a993e4f44fa23711b185bf3404daf72a5a243e95ad0208cfc596439:0
  • value  917623256
    address  3QXM8B3tdkjXADdn7nMLTLZjBwwui5WCX3
  • 2189958e6a993e4f44fa23711b185bf3404daf72a5a243e95ad0208cfc596439:1
  • value  42034800
    address  3Mxkvxv9bPykYEGSmRa9NcZhpTdxvWZzuU